Duke v. Story

Decision Date27 March 1901
Citation38 S.E. 337,113 Ga. 112
PartiesDUKE et al. v. STORY et al.
CourtGeorgia Supreme Court

Syllabus by the Court.

When a defendant against whom a verdict has been rendered makes a motion for a new trial, he cannot properly, while the same is still pending and undisposed of, bring to this court for review any ruling, order, or decision made by the judge during the progress of the case or the judgment entered upon the verdict.

Error from superior court, Jackson county; R. B. Russell, Judge.

Action by H. E. Story and others against M. N. Duke and others. Verdict for plaintiffs, and defendants bring error. Dismissed.

Pike & Ayers and Strickland & Green, for plaintiffs in error.

C. B. Henry, H. H. Perry, and Russell & Armistead, for defendants in error.

LUMPKIN, P.J.

An action was brought by Story and others against M. N. Duke, to which M. J. Duke was subsequently made a party defendant. A trial was had, a verdict for the plaintiffs was returned, and a judgment was entered thereon. The Dukes sued out a bill of exceptions, alleging error in the rendition of this judgment. It appears, however, that they also filed a motion for a new trial, which was still pending when the bill of exceptions was certified. The case is therefore prematurely here, and the writ of error must be dismissed. Mitchell v. Tomlin, 64 Ga. 368; Williams v. Jones, 69 Ga. 277, 757; McLendon v. Railroad Co., 85 Ga. 129, 11 S.E. 580. Writ of error dismissed.

All the justices concurring.
